Step 1: Define Your Website Goal

Before building anything, ask yourself:

  • Do you want leads or inquiries?
  • Do you want to sell products?
  • Do you want to showcase your work?

Your goal will decide how your website should be designed.

Step 2: Choose a Domain & Hosting

Your domain is your business identity online (like yourbusiness.com).

  • Keep it short and simple
  • Avoid complicated names
  • Choose reliable hosting

Step 4: Design Your Website Properly

  • Clean and simple layout
  • Mobile-friendly design
  • Fast loading speed

A slow or outdated website can cost you customers.

Step 5: Add Important Pages

  • Home
  • About
  • Services
  • Contact

These pages help users trust your business.

Step 6: Optimize for SEO

SEO helps your website rank on Google and bring organic traffic.

  • Use relevant keywords
  • Write helpful blog content
  • Improve website speed
